Virginia's humid summers mean your AC is crucial. High humidity puts extra strain on your system, especially older units. Heat pumps are common here and need to handle both heating and cooling. We consider the coastal air which can be corrosive to outdoor units. This affects the lifespan of your equipment. We help you pick the right system for Virginia's climate.
